🛒 The Essential Shopping List: Ingredients You Will Need
To create this masterpiece, you’ll need two main sets of ingredients: the Short Ribs and the all-important Sticky Balsamic Sesame BBQ Glaze.
I. For the Short Ribs
| Ingredient | Quantity | Notes |
| Beef Short Ribs (Bone-in or Boneless) | 4 lbs (approx. 1.8 kg) | Bone-in offers more flavor; boneless is easier to eat. Trim excess fat. |
| Coarse Salt (Kosher or Sea Salt) | 2 tablespoons | For seasoning the meat generously. |
| Black Pepper | 1 tablespoon | Freshly ground is always best for aroma. |
| Olive Oil or Vegetable Oil | 2 tablespoons | For searing the ribs before baking. |
| Water or Beef Broth | 1 cup | Added to the baking pan to prevent drying and promote steam. |
II. For the Sticky Balsamic Sesame BBQ Glaze
This homemade glaze is what sets this recipe apart!
| Ingredient | Quantity | Notes |
| Ketchup | 1 cup | The base of our BBQ sauce. |
| Balsamic Vinegar | 1/2 cup | Provides a rich, tangy depth and beautiful color. (Key Flavor) |
| Brown Sugar (Packed) | 1/4 cup | Adds sweetness and helps create that sticky texture. |
| Honey or Maple Syrup | 1/4 cup | For extra shine and stickiness. |
| Soy Sauce (Low Sodium) | 3 tablespoons | Essential umami and saltiness. |
| Worcestershire Sauce | 1 tablespoon | A secret weapon for deep, savory flavor. |
| Garlic Powder | 1 teaspoon | Or 3 cloves of freshly minced garlic. |
| Onion Powder | 1 teaspoon | Adds a necessary aromatic background. |
| Smoked Paprika | 1 teaspoon | For a subtle smoky flavor. |
| Red Pepper Flakes (Optional) | 1/2 teaspoon | Adjust to your preferred level of heat. |
| Sesame Oil | 1 teaspoon | Use toasted sesame oil for maximum nutty aroma. |
III. For the Garnish (As seen in the image)
-
Sesame Seeds (Toasted): 1-2 tablespoons
-
Fresh Chives or Green Onions (Sliced): Optional, for a pop of color and freshness.
